- Hidden Treasure.In Enfield, it is said, there is an underground passage. At the end of this passage people say there is a Druid's Altar. On the altar there is a gold chalice full of gold.
It is said that a man went down this passage and never came back. Nobody ever tried to get it since. 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
Cure.
This is a good cure for warts. Cut a potato in two and rub it on the warts and then bury it. According as the potato rots the warts will go away. If you do not believe in the cure the warts will not go.Eileen Lenehan,
